The ideal electron pair geometry of CH 3 OCH 3 is tetrahedral. The molecular geometry or shape of CH 3 OCH 3 is bent or V-shaped. The CH 3 OCH 3 molecule has sp 3 hybridization. Each H-C-O and H-C-H bond angle is 109.5° while the C-O-C bond angle is 111°. The C-O bond length is 141.4 pm.

CH 3 OCH 3 (dimethyl ether) has two carbon atoms, six hydrogen atoms, and one oxygen atom. In the CH 3 OCH 3 Lewis structure, there are two single bonds around the oxygen atom, with two carbon atoms attached to it, and each carbon is attached with three hydrogen atoms. Sep 5, 2022 · Acetone Structure. Acetone formula is C3H6O or CH3COCH3. It is the simplest known ketone with six atoms of hydrogen, three atoms of carbon, and one atom of oxygen. Two methyl groups are attached to the middle carbon atom in the atoms of the acetone compound. This carbon atom also forms a double bond with an atom of oxygen by forming a ketone or ...
